You do realize that there is a huge difference between the Meridian display and the Legend HCx display? It’s kind of like comparing black & white TV to high definition TV. It almost makes me ill to look at a monochrome GPS display anymore.

Costco.com has the explorist 500le which is color and came out between the meridians and the tritons. They are $120 plus tax and shipping. Don't know if your a costco member, but you might check that out. Also have to concur with cacheoholic, once you get used to a nice color screen the monochromes are really annoying.
